Planning Flat Removals in Norbury for a Smooth Transition

Packing boxes for a flat removal move in Norbury

Careful planning is the foundation of successful flat removals in Norbury. The earlier you start preparing, the easier it becomes to manage all the small but important details. Planning should begin as soon as you have a confirmed moving date. This gives you time to arrange packing, notify relevant parties, and identify any access issues that may affect the move.

A strong moving plan should include a checklist of tasks and a realistic timeline. For flat removals, it is useful to divide tasks into categories such as packing, utility changes, key collection, cleaning, and transport arrangements. This keeps everything organised and helps ensure nothing is forgotten on moving day.

It is also wise to consider the specific conditions of your building. Does your flat have a lift? Are there any booking rules for service lifts or communal spaces? Is there a particular entrance you need to use? These details may seem minor at first, but they can make a major difference when it comes to moving furniture safely and on time.

Useful Planning Tips

  1. Confirm your moving date early and avoid unnecessary changes.
  2. Check access details for both your current and new flat.
  3. Measure doorways, hallways, staircases, and large furniture.
  4. Book any required lift slots or parking permissions in advance.
  5. Pack a first-night box with essentials for immediate use.

Packing for Flat Removals: Efficiency, Safety, and Organisation

Professional team handling furniture during a Norbury flat move

Packing is one of the most time-consuming parts of any move, and it becomes even more important during flat removals in Norbury. Good packing protects your belongings, speeds up loading, and makes unpacking far easier once you arrive. It also reduces the chance of damage during transport, particularly for fragile items and compact furniture.

The best packing strategy is to work room by room. This makes the process more manageable and helps you keep similar items together. Clearly labelled boxes are essential. Labels should include the room name, a brief description of contents, and any handling instructions such as fragile, this side up, or heavy.

For apartment moves, it is often helpful to reduce clutter before packing begins. Flats tend to have limited storage, which means unused items can build up over time. Sorting belongings into keep, donate, recycle, and discard categories can significantly lower the amount you need to move. That, in turn, may lower time, cost, and effort.

Packing Items That Need Extra Care

  • Glassware and ceramics
  • Artwork and framed prints
  • Electronics and cables
  • Mirrors and decorative items
  • Kitchen appliances and sharp utensils

Using high-quality packing materials is also important. Strong boxes, bubble wrap, packing paper, tape, and wardrobe cartons can all help keep items protected. For flat removals in Norbury, well-packed boxes are especially useful because they are easier to stack, carry, and load into the vehicle efficiently.

Managing Access, Parking, and Building Rules in Norbury

Removals vehicle prepared for apartment moving in Norbury

Access management is one of the most important parts of flat removals in Norbury. In many apartment moves, the biggest challenge is not the distance but the logistics of getting items safely from the flat to the vehicle. This is where local knowledge and preparation can help a great deal.

Norbury includes residential roads, main routes, and mixed-use areas, so parking availability can vary. If you live in a flat on a busy street, you may need to think carefully about where the removals vehicle will stop. In some cases, temporary parking arrangements, permits, or advance coordination may be needed to keep the move moving smoothly.

Many buildings also have their own rules. These may include restrictions on moving times, requirements to book lifts, use of protective covers, or instructions to contact building management before arrival. Following these rules is essential not only for a smooth move but also for maintaining good relationships with neighbours and property managers.

Questions to Ask Before Moving Day

  • Is there reserved or guest parking nearby?
  • Can the removals vehicle park directly outside the property?
  • Are there time restrictions for loading or unloading?
  • Does the building require advance notice for moves?
  • Will the lift be available, and is it suitable for large items?

When these details are handled early, flat removals in Norbury become far more efficient. This reduces waiting time, keeps costs under control, and helps ensure a calmer moving day.

Cost Factors That Influence Flat Removals in Norbury

The cost of flat removals in Norbury can vary depending on several factors. Understanding these factors can help you budget more accurately and avoid unexpected expenses. While every move is different, the same core variables usually apply.

Distance is one of the biggest considerations. A local move within Norbury may be more straightforward than a move across London, but access issues can still affect pricing. The size of the property also matters. A studio flat will usually require less time and labour than a two- or three-bedroom apartment.

Other factors include the number of floors, whether a lift is available, how much packing is required, and whether any items need disassembly or special handling. If parking is difficult or extra carrying distance is involved, the overall cost may also be affected.

Main Cost Influences
  • Property size and volume of belongings
  • Amount of packing support required
  • Distance between addresses
  • Parking and access conditions
  • Stairs, lifts, and difficult carrying routes

To keep costs under control, decluttering before the move and preparing everything in advance can be very helpful. Efficient packing and clear access arrangements can make a noticeable difference to the total time required for flat removals in Norbury.

Moving Day: What to Expect During Flat Removals in Norbury

Moving day can feel busy, but having a clear idea of what to expect helps keep stress levels lower. A typical move begins with the removals team arriving at the property, assessing the access route, and confirming any special instructions. They may also protect floors and doorways before lifting the first items.

Once the move is underway, boxes and furniture are carried out systematically, usually starting with larger items and then progressing to smaller loads. If a lift is available, the team will often use it efficiently to speed up the process. If stairs are involved, care and teamwork become even more important.

After the items are loaded, the team transports them to the new address and unloads everything in an organised way. If you have labelled boxes clearly, this stage becomes much easier. You can direct items into the correct rooms, which saves time later and makes unpacking more manageable.

Ways to Stay Organised on the Day

  1. Keep keys, documents, and essentials with you.
  2. Have mobile access to any necessary contacts or building details.
  3. Clear hallways and entry points before the movers arrive.
  4. Check that parking and access arrangements are ready.
  5. Do a final walkthrough before leaving the property.

With good preparation, flat removals in Norbury can be structured, efficient, and far less overwhelming than many people expect.

Preparing for a Better Post-Move Experience

The move does not end when the boxes arrive. A good post-move setup makes it easier to settle in quickly and feel comfortable in your new flat. This is especially useful if you are moving into another apartment in Norbury and need to get unpacked efficiently.

Start by prioritising the essentials. Unpack bedding, toiletries, kitchen basics, and chargers first. Then move on to everyday clothing and household items. If furniture needs assembling, it can help to complete that before unpacking decorative or non-essential belongings.

It is also sensible to keep some things aside for the first 24 hours, such as snacks, a kettle, important papers, and cleaning supplies. These small preparations can make your first evening in the new flat much calmer and more comfortable.

Smart First-Day Priorities

  • Set up the bed or sleeping space
  • Find essential kitchen items
  • Check utilities and internet access
  • Unpack toiletries and medication
  • Dispose of packing waste gradually

When post-move tasks are handled well, the entire experience of flat removals in Norbury feels much more positive and less disruptive.
